NeighbourhoodThis detached house on the Amsterdamseweg sits in a leafy part of Ede, with a generous 715 m² plot that gives you plenty of outdoor space. Built in 1924, the 138 m² home has an E energy label, so heating costs are something to budget for. At €960,000, the price is on the high side compared to other detached houses in Ede.
The neighbourhood Zeeheldenbuurt is home to around 2,900 people, with a mix of ages and many families. One resident describes it as a "Neat but nice neighbourhood" with "Neat Christian people". It's a quiet, well-kept area where most homes are owner-occupied and single-family houses dominate.
For your morning bread, Boni and Albert Heijn are both just around the corner. Children can walk to CNS basisschool Cavalje or De Lettertuin within a few minutes, and the Vester College secondary school is a couple of streets away. The municipality Ede offers parks and a library within easy reach.

The asking price of €960,000 is on the high side compared to other detached homes in Ede. The large plot of 715 m² and the 1924 character are unique selling points, but the E energy label means higher running costs. You are paying a premium for the plot size and location.
Zeeheldenbuurt is a quiet, well-maintained neighbourhood with mostly owner-occupied single-family homes. It has a mix of ages, with many families and older residents. One resident calls it a "Neat but nice neighbourhood" with "Neat Christian people". The area feels safe and orderly.
Ede station is 1.5 km away, about a 15-minute walk or a short cycle ride. That gives you direct connections to Utrecht, Arnhem and beyond.
Two supermarkets are within 500 metres: Boni and Albert Heijn. For a wider selection, Hoogvliet is about 900 metres away. Daily groceries are very convenient.
Yes, several primary schools are within walking distance: CNS basisschool Cavalje (472 m) and De Lettertuin (478 m). For secondary education, Vester College is just 224 m away. The area is family-friendly.
The home has energy label E. That means it is not very energy-efficient, so you can expect higher gas and electricity bills. Insulation improvements would be worth considering to reduce costs.
The plot is 715 m², which is very generous for a detached house in Ede. The listing does not specify how much is garden, but the plot size suggests plenty of outdoor space.
